#f71437 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f71437 is composed of 96.9% red, 7.8%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 91.9% magenta, 77.7%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 350.7 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 52.4%. #f71437 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ff286e with #ef0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0033.

#f71437 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f71437 has RGB values of R:247, G:20,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.78,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 16192567.

Shades and Tints of #f71437
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0002 is the darkest color, while #fff8f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f71437
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#878485 is the less saturated color, while #f71437 is the most saturated one.
